Snow is a small, FREE application that drifts snowflakes down the screen accompanied by the gentle sound of sleigh bells and now music! It started as a quick hack I wrote last year. People seem to like it, so here is a new version with more goodies:
* Select flurries, steady or blizzard conditions
* Adjustable sleigh bell volume (including "off")
* Automatically resume the flakes when your Mac sits idle
* MUSIC! P□lays QuickTime music files
* Includes PowerMac native code (fat binary)
The basic flakes and sleigh bells should work on any Mac. Music requires QuickTime(tm) 2.0 or later. Automatic wake up requires System 7 or later.
Includes ten QuickTime music files of jazzed up holiday favorites. Being musically inept, I didn't create them. I found them as MIDI files at Les Herman's Web site (http://www.qni.com/~lesherm/xmas.htm) and include them here with his permission.
